6.3.1 Existing Quantum Cloud Platforms

Several prominent cloud providers offer access to quantum computers through their cloud platforms. These platforms often provide a range of services, encompassing:

Key examples of such platforms include IBM Quantum Experience, Google Cloud Quantum AI, Rigetti, and Amazon Braket. Each platform often distinguishes itself through specific strengths, including the types of quantum hardware available, the breadth of software tools, and the features of their cloud-based infrastructure.
